Audit item 22 — A/B assignment service (Splitforge). Verify: assignment hashing uses the salted bucket key, not raw user IDs; salts rotate per experiment; assignments are not logged in plaintext; override endpoint requires signed internal tokens. Confirm sticky assignments cannot be enumerated via the debug route. Check rate limits on the bulk-assignment API. Any exposure of bucket salts is a blocking finding. Ownership for remediation of this item belongs to the person named below.

approver of fafof-yajep = Jordor Fenath

Welcome, plugin authors! The Tankline fuel-usage report is the main surface you'll extend. Your plugin receives per-vehicle burn rates plus depot refill events, and should return aggregated rows for the weekly dashboard. Keep handlers idempotent — the report runner retries freely. Before you can pull sandbox fleet data, decrypt the sample bundle using the recovery passphrase that follows.

strongbox words: raldor-eliir-lamael

Handover: PedalFlow rebalancer (Cyclora platform). The truck-routing job runs hourly; if the Dockside depot queue exceeds 40 bikes, the optimizer retries with relaxed constraints — expected, not a bug. Watch the stale-telemetry alert after midnight; dismiss only if station pings resume within ten minutes. Escalate anything involving the Harborline corridor. The person responsible for this service is named below.

approver of hahaf-hahaf = Druion Druius Kasax Eliox

Checklist item 7 — Off-site run, permit blueprints

Collect the full blueprint set for the Kestrel Row redevelopment from the drafting room at Marrowgate Design Works. Confirm all six sheets are present, rolled, and tubed with the permit application cover page taped to the outside. These go straight to the municipal planning counter in Dunmore Vale before the noon cut-off; no detours, no combined runs. Driver should call in once the tube is loaded. On hand-over, the courier is to follow this instruction:

drop instructions, hahip-badug: the quenox ralath courier leaves the kaseth fraiel rusiel tameth belys istdor ralion giliel ledger at gate 7830 under passcode 165413